Special Access Program (SAP) Activity Security Manager
**Location:** Beale Air Force Base, California
**Company:** Leidos – National Security
**Clearance Required:** TS/SCI with ability to pass a polygraph after hiring
Overview
Leidos is seeking a highly qualified **Special Access Program (SAP) Activity Security Manager (ASM)** to support a large Military Intelligence Program aligned with the **USAF Air Combat Command Intelligence, Surveillance, and Reconnaissance (ISR)** mission. This role directly supports **Air Force Distributed Common Ground System (AF DCGS)** operations and requires a proactive, security-focused professional with deep experience in SAP environments.
Primary Responsibilities
The SAP ASM will work closely with Government SAP Security Officer (GSSO) personnel to enforce and manage all aspects of SAP-driven security protocols, including physical, personnel, and information security. Key duties include:
+ Develop and maintain the **Security Education, Training, and Awareness (SETA)** program
+ Conduct incident management and recommend/implement risk mitigation strategies
+ Coordinate with OPSEC, SSO, AFOSI, and DCO teams to maintain threat awareness and apply countermeasures
+ Ensure collaboration between ISSO and GSSO for effective security operations
+ Lead efforts to create and sustain a **National Exploitation Team (NET) SAP Information Protection Program**
+ Provide oversight and guidance to ASMs, TSCOs, and security assistants
+ Ensure proper reporting and investigation of security incidents, including those involving **Foreign Government Information (FGI)**
+ Maintain SOPs, personnel rosters, program billets, and justifications
+ Conduct routine SAP ASM security checks (daily, monthly, quarterly, annual)
+ Operate independently and collaboratively to improve SAP ASM program elements
Required Qualifications
+ Bachelor’s degree + 4 years of relevant experience in SAP, personnel security physical security, or cyber security. Additional years of related experience may be considered in lieu of a degree
+ **Current TS/SCI security clearance and the ability to pass a polygraph after hiring**
+ Willingness to participate in a polygraph interview.
+ Must possess or be eligible to obtain a **U.S. Passport**
+ Ability to acquire/maintain **SAP, STO, and/or ACCM** qualifications
Preferred Qualifications
+ 3 + years of SAP experience
+ Strong written and verbal communication skills
+ Experience briefing senior leadership
+ Familiarity with **AF DCGS operations**
